Nous utilisons des cookies pour vous garantir la meilleure expérience sur notre site. Si vous continuez à utiliser ce dernier, nous considèrerons que vous acceptez l'utilisation des cookies. J'ai compris ! ou En savoir plus !.
banniere

Le portail francophone de la géomatique


Toujours pas inscrit ? Mot de passe oublié ?
Nom d'utilisateur    Mot de passe              Toujours pas inscrit ?   Mot de passe oublié ?

Annonce

Rencontres QGIS 2025

L'appel à participation est ouvert jusqu'au 19 janvier 2025!

#1 Thu 14 December 2017 10:27

jlavaure
Participant assidu
Date d'inscription: 20 Apr 2013
Messages: 203

QGIS 2.18: Bug "charger des styles" shp dans postgres

Bonjour à tout le monde,

Je suis récemment passé de QGIS 2.14 à 2.18 pour essayer un peu les nouvelles fonctionnalités.

Mais je suis en train de ma casser les dents sur une manipulation simple et basique, qui pourtant ne fonctionne pas sous QGIS 2.18, je m'explique :

Je possède une couche "commune" dans une base postgres, je lui ai appliqué un style par défaut stocké dans la base de données également.

Je souhaite désormais appliquer un style sauvegardé en local, par exemple une échelle de couleur par rapport à la population. Lorsque je charge le style depuis un fichier, ça ne fonctionne pas ... ça reste sur le style initial. Peu importe le style que je veux charger, ça remet le style initiale sauvé dans la base de données.

Si j'applique ce même style (celui en local) sur une couche qui n'est pas dans postgres, ça fonctionne ....

A savoir que cette manipulation fonctionnait très bien sur QGIS 2.14.

Si vous avez compris mon explication, voyez-vous l'origine du problème ou pas du tout ?

Merci d'avance pour votre aide.

K.

Hors ligne

 

#2 Thu 14 December 2017 11:09

SANTANNA
Moderateur
Lieu: Angers
Date d'inscription: 18 Jan 2008
Messages: 3947

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

Bonjour,
Je confirme le bug sous 2.18.15 (Windows) mais en 2.18.0 (testé sous macOS) ça marche. Donc il s'est passé quelque chose de pas cool entre temps...
L'option que je vois en attendant c'est de clic-droit, style, copier et ensuite, clic-droit, style, coller pour rapatrier les styles de l'explorateur à la bd.

Hors ligne

 

#3 Thu 14 December 2017 11:13

jlavaure
Participant assidu
Date d'inscription: 20 Apr 2013
Messages: 203

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

@SANTANA :

Merci pour la réactivité et la confirmation du bug, bon je vais repasser à QGIS 2.14 en attendant la 3.0.

J.

Hors ligne

 

#4 Thu 14 December 2017 11:18

SANTANNA
Moderateur
Lieu: Angers
Date d'inscription: 18 Jan 2008
Messages: 3947

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

De rien. Le copier-coller ne semble pas une option viable?

Bug reporté à https://issues.qgis.org/issues/17691

Dernière modification par SANTANNA (Thu 14 December 2017 11:20)

Hors ligne

 

#5 Mon 05 March 2018 11:09

jlavaure
Participant assidu
Date d'inscription: 20 Apr 2013
Messages: 203

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

Hello,

Pour information j'ai testé QGIS 3 et ce bug qui rend impossible l'application d'un style sauvegardé pour une couche sur postgres ayant un style par défaut stocké dans la base de données, est toujours présent.

Est-il possible de faire remonter ce bug sur la nouvelle version de QGIS ?

Merci d'avance à la communauté !

J.

Hors ligne

 

#6 Tue 06 March 2018 09:10

sporito
Participant actif
Date d'inscription: 4 Mar 2008
Messages: 126

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

Bonjour,
je rebondis sur ce message, est ce que vous pourriez m'indiquer comment on peut faire PR qu'une couche issu de PostGre soit chargée avec un style prédéfini, on peut importer sous Postgre un fichier de style .qml ?

Hors ligne

 

#7 Tue 06 March 2018 09:27

jlavaure
Participant assidu
Date d'inscription: 20 Apr 2013
Messages: 203

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

@sporito :

Bonjour,

Il doit y avoir une requête pour importer directement un .qml dans une base postgres, mais je ne l'a connais pas.
Personnellement voici comme je procède :

1) J'importe mon shp from postgres dans QGIS
2) Je lui applique le style voulue, soit directement dans "style" via les paramètres de la couche OU un chargeant un style depuis un .qml
3) Je sauvegarde par défaut le style, une fenêtre propose de l'enregistrer dans la base de données, je clic dessus et le tout est joué.

J.

Hors ligne

 

#8 Tue 06 March 2018 09:32

sporito
Participant actif
Date d'inscription: 4 Mar 2008
Messages: 126

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

Ah oui en effet, je vois:
"Enregistrer le style, Enregistrer dans la base de données (postgres)"

Merci bcp jlavaure

Hors ligne

 

#9 Tue 13 March 2018 15:23

SANTANNA
Moderateur
Lieu: Angers
Date d'inscription: 18 Jan 2008
Messages: 3947

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

jlavaure a écrit:

Hello,

Pour information j'ai testé QGIS 3 et ce bug qui rend impossible l'application d'un style sauvegardé pour une couche sur postgres ayant un style par défaut stocké dans la base de données, est toujours présent.

Est-il possible de faire remonter ce bug sur la nouvelle version de QGIS ?


Merci de la confirmation. Le précédent signalement a été mis à jour pour la v3.

Hors ligne

 

#10 Tue 13 March 2018 16:39

jlavaure
Participant assidu
Date d'inscription: 20 Apr 2013
Messages: 203

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

@santanna :

Merci d'avoir affecté ce bug à la 3.0.0.

En espérant que cela soit résolu prochainement pour passer à une version supérieur que 2.14 et migrer progressivement vers la V3.0

Hors ligne

 

#11 Tue 13 March 2018 18:48

SANTANNA
Moderateur
Lieu: Angers
Date d'inscription: 18 Jan 2008
Messages: 3947

Re: QGIS 2.18: Bug "charger des styles" shp dans postgres

Ne me dis pas que c'est ça qui te retient de passer à une version plus récente que la 2.14 (et ce d'autant qu'il y a moyen de contourner le bug)

Hors ligne

 

Pied de page des forums

Powered by FluxBB